Choose the right style, finish and size

Selecting the correct door style is the foundation of a kitchen that looks cohesive and functions well. Shaker designs are popular because the simple panel lines suit both modern and traditional layouts, and they also blue shaker kitchen doors make it easier to match worktops and handles. Before ordering, measure each opening carefully, noting whether your frames are inset, overlay, or have specific clearance requirements for soft-close hinges.

When you’re considering a bold colour scheme, it helps to plan how light will move through the room. A deep painted look can act as a focal point, especially when paired with neutral walls, warm lighting, and a complementary floor finish. If you’re also exploring grey options, plan a consistent tone across tall units and base cabinets so the overall palette feels intentional rather than patchy.

Plan hardware, hinges and workflow for easy use

Practical kitchen planning starts with the way you open and close doors day after day. Choose hinges that suit your door weight and ensure they can be adjusted for alignment after installation. If your doors will be grey high gloss kitchen doors used frequently, soft-close hinges reduce impact noise and help keep edges looking pristine over time. Measure clearances around splashbacks, appliance doors, and any adjacent corner solutions so nothing catches during routine use.

Handles and knobs should be selected with comfort and style in mind. For shaker doors, traditional bar handles can highlight the panel geometry, while sleek modern pulls can create a sharper silhouette. If you’re mixing finishes, keep handle metals consistent throughout the kitchen so the eye is guided smoothly across the units, rather than being interrupted by mismatched hardware. A quick mock-up with masking tape on the door front can confirm spacing before final fitting.

Check installation readiness and protect surfaces

Before fitting, inspect your cabinet frames for flatness and make any necessary adjustments to avoid gaps that will show once doors are hung. Use a spirit level to confirm the runs are true, especially around tall units where slight errors are more noticeable. Prepare a clean work area and protect surrounding surfaces with covering sheets, as painted doors need careful handling to prevent marks. Keep screws and fixings organised so you don’t rush through the steps and lose alignment.

Protecting finishes during installation matters as much as the final look. Wear clean gloves when handling painted doors to avoid transferring oils, and avoid dragging doors across rough edges. If you need to trim or adjust, do so with care and ensure any cut edges are sealed appropriately to maintain durability. Once installed, check that doors open fully without straining hinges, and verify that drawer fronts and adjacent doors have consistent spacing for a professional finish.
